Everybody wants to use Adobe apps like Photoshop and Premiere—but not at full price! No worries, Adobe is offering a year of its full Creative Cloud suite for just $30 a month. That’s a 40% discount on all of Adobe’s professional and creative apps, or $360 of savings after a year of service. (And students can get this deal for just $16 a month!)

Adobe’s Creative Cloud “All Apps” suite comes with Photoshop, Lightroom, Premiere Pro, Acrobat Pro, Dreamweaver, and every other Adobe app. It also includes 100GB of cloud storage and free access to Adobe Fonts. All things considered, this is the ultimate Adobe software package.

Bear in mind that this offer is only available to new and upgrading customers (if you’re already using the “All Apps” suite, you’ll have to find a way to become a “new” customer). Also, discount pricing only applies to your first year with this plan. After 12 months, Adobe will charge you full price for its “All Apps” suite.

While this deal is pretty great, those who just want Photoshop should buy Adobe’s Photography package. It includes Lightroom and Photoshop for just $10 a month. You could also check out some of our favorite Photoshop alternatives to save even more money.
